On Sat, Jun 23, 2012 at 1:17 PM, Rena Tom <[email protected]> wrote: > Hi all, > > This week I had my first general meeting for Makeshift Society, my new > space which will hopefully open in September. We had roughly 70 people come > to listen in, and we took lots of names I need to follow up with regarding > volunteering, teaching and such. I also set up a Square account for > signups, since our website (makeshiftsociety.com) is just brochureware > right now. We signed up 17 members at various levels. > > I am really working the connections via social media to get the word out. > It is leading to lots of offline opportunities for promotion too - a booth > to hand out flyers at an upcoming show, a magazine profile even before we > open doors. Being upfront and full of energy, and asking for what I want, > helps a lot. You can't get something if you don't ask. > > Next steps are buildout and more funding, in the background, and designing > a full website that can accept payments, in the foreground. I am delegating > most of the interior design, branding, and PR, but still need to help make > decisions.
